Server 2008 R2 Event Journal Error - DNS Client Events - Name resolution for the name _ldap._tcp.dc._msdcs.mydomainname.local timed out after none of the configured DNS servers responded.

I have three new domain controllers running DNS in a new domain.  This domain is not part of a forest.  In event journal I get the following warning:

Warning
Event 1014, DNS Client Event
Name resolution for the name _ldap.tcp.dc._msdcs.Domain.LOC timed out after none of the configured DNS servers responded.
Log Name: system
Source: DNS Client Events
EventID: 1014
User: Network Service

I have attached the NSLookup report.  
User generated image
DNS seems to be working correctly but I want to get this warning out of the event journal.  What do you suggest me to start troubleshooting?
